# Flaglight Rollouts — Approvals

Quick version for on-call: any rollout touching more than 5% of traffic needs an approval in Flaglight before the ramp continues. Kill switches don't need approval — just flip them and note it in the incident channel. Scheduled ramps pause automatically if error budget burns hot. If you're stuck at 2 a.m. with a pending approval, there's one person authorized to override, and that's the approver below.

account owner for tagep-bafof: Norael Gilax Juleth

## Flagstaffer rollout framework

Flagstaffer gates every feature behind a percentage-based rollout with sticky bucketing per account. Maintainers should never edit flag states directly in the datastore; all changes must go through the rollout CLI so audit history stays intact. Stale flags are flagged for removal after ninety days. The operational runbook is kept on the internal page.

wiki page, kahog-hahig: https://vault.zemvargrid.internal/display/deploy/repo/settings/merge_requests/job/settings/6f3b933774dbc5320a4daa18

Q: How do we shard the Membrix user-profile store?

A: Short version: profiles are sharded by a hash of the account ID across twelve partitions. Don't try to query cross-shard directly — go through the Fanout layer, it handles scatter-gather for you. Rebalancing happens quarterly and is Tova's job, not yours. If you need to inspect a shard's encrypted snapshot locally, unlock it with the recovery passphrase below.

vault phrase of yajef-yadup = ulawyn-isteth-briwyn-istax

## Tuning

Gating for Bramblefort canaries is intentionally conservative: a canary only advances when error-rate, latency, and saturation checks all pass for the full observation window. Loosening any single threshold without adjusting the window invites false promotions, so change them together and note it in the sync minutes. The current gating constants are listed here.

tuning table, kagag-yahip:
RATE_LIMITS = {
    "druath": 1,
    "wenwyn": 5,
    "ulaael": 2,
    "holath": 5,
}